Job Description

PACIFIC FOREST MANAGEMENT, INC.

Administrative Assistant Position Overview & Requirements Pacific Forest Management, Inc. is seeking a self-motivated, detail-oriented Administrative Assistant. This central role supports company operations by managing office workflows, providing exceptional client service, and assisting field personnel.

Qualifications:

High school diploma/GED, valid WA Driver's License, and a strong background in detailed bookkeeping.

Core Skills:

Proficiency in MS Word and Excel, strong communication skills, and professional appearance.

Physical Needs:

Ability to perform light office maintenance, organize supply rooms, and transport company vehicles. Key Responsibilities Bookkeeping & Financial Administration

Financials:

Manage accounts payable (AP), accounts receivable (AR), payroll, and auto expenses.

Reporting:

Process time/mileage reports, L&I summaries, load ticket audits, and landowner financial summaries. Client Services & Front Office Reception

Reception:

Serve as the primary contact; answer phone calls, greet visitors, and route inquiries.

Relations:

Build positive client relationships while maintaining strict data confidentiality. Land Use & Permit Administration

Permitting:

Process requests for property access, firewood permits, and special use permits.

Logistics:

Manage facility rental payments, gate key checkouts, and insurance certificate databases. Staff & Operations Support

Field Support:

Help field staff with basic tech issues, benefit enrollments, and gear checkout logs.

Coordination:

Manage travel reservations, virtual meeting setups, training, and report archiving. Facility Coordination & Maintenance

Upkeep:

Maintain the cleanliness of the reception area; organize the office supply room.

Vehicles & Vendor Management:

Schedule building needs, coordinate contracted janitors, and transport vehicles for service appointments.

Expected hours:

30.0 - 40.0 per week

Benefits:

Dental insurance Health insurance Health savings account Life insurance Paid time off Retirement plan Vision insurance
